Output 85a6d1cde53c4af0626309a7126cc429e34f241790f054493f8a7e657111f54e:1

value
2666622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 581658d87af4bbe9d9effd309e32f38aaee41cff OP_EQUALVERIFY OP_CHECKSIG
address
192mEajMX7uCZSEsaAWNL53eCUYcjp3Dcf
transaction
85a6d1cde53c4af0626309a7126cc429e34f241790f054493f8a7e657111f54e
spent
true